The Advanced Certificate in Plant Genome Function provides in-depth knowledge and practical skills in understanding and manipulating plant genomes. This specialized program focuses on cutting-edge techniques used in plant genomics research, including bioinformatics and next-generation sequencing.
Learning outcomes include a comprehensive understanding of plant genome structure and function, proficiency in bioinformatics tools for genomic data analysis, and the ability to design and execute experiments related to plant genetic engineering and crop improvement. Graduates will be well-versed in interpreting complex genomic datasets and applying their knowledge to address real-world challenges in agriculture.
The program's duration typically spans one academic year, often structured to accommodate both full-time and part-time study options. The curriculum is designed to be flexible and adaptable to individual learning needs and career aspirations.
This Advanced Certificate in Plant Genome Function boasts strong industry relevance, preparing graduates for roles in biotechnology companies, agricultural research institutions, and academic settings. The skills gained are highly sought-after in the rapidly expanding field of plant biotechnology, contributing to advancements in crop yield, disease resistance, and nutritional quality. Graduates are equipped for careers in plant breeding, genomic selection, and genetic modification.
The program integrates theoretical knowledge with hands-on practical training, emphasizing the application of plant genomics principles in a laboratory environment. This approach ensures graduates develop the advanced skills needed to contribute effectively to the development of sustainable agriculture practices.
